As-Built Drawings: Capturing Reality in CAD

As-built drawings serve as a crucial framework for accurately representing the final state of a construction project. These meticulous drawings, created using Computer-Aided Design (CAD) software, capture the actual configurations as constructed on-site.

The process begins with meticulous measurements conducted by skilled draftsmen. This data is then meticulously inputted into CAD software, where it is transformed into precise drawings that depict every aspect of the completed structure.

  • Real-World Applications of as-built drawings include: updating facility records for maintenance teams, facilitating future renovations or expansions, and aiding in insurance claims.

A Look at As-Built Drawings Post-Construction

As construction projects approach completion, the focus shifts from erecting physical structures to documenting their final state accurately. This is where as-built drawings play a crucial role. These comprehensive blueprints, updated to reflect any modifications or deviations from the original design during construction, serve as a vital record of the completed project.

As-built drawings provide numerous benefits beyond the initial construction phase. They become essential for subsequent maintenance and repair activities, enabling technicians to easily understand the configuration of the building systems.

Moreover, these updated drawings enable accurate quantities for renovation or expansion projects, ensuring budgetary control. Furthermore, they serve as legal documents in case of disputes or claims, providing irrefutable evidence of the completed work.

The value of as-built drawings extends far beyond the immediate completion of a construction project. They represent an invaluable resource that ensures the smooth operation of buildings for years to come.

Leveraging Maintenance with Comprehensive As-Built Drawings

Comprehensive as-built drawings serve a vital foundation for effective infrastructure maintenance. These detailed documents, created after construction or renovation, accurately illustrate the current configuration of systems. By harnessing as-built drawings, maintenance teams can swiftly identify specific components, trace connections, and comprehend the dependencies between parts. This degree of clarity accelerates troubleshooting, repairs, and scheduled maintenance activities. As a consequence, organizations can lower downtime, improve operational efficiency, and increase the durability of their facilities.
